- 12:00 PM1hYoga For All At The Robin Rubin CenterClass Description: Campus Rec, in partnership with The Robin Rubin Center For Happiness & Life Enhancement within the Sandler School of Social Work. All Levels Yoga takes students from movement to movement at a slower to moderate pace. This class is more physically demanding than Gentle Yoga, but allots more time to cuing and breaking down postures than Power Yoga. This relaxing and challenging workout is a combination of breathing, muscular strength and endurance, balance, coordination and other stress-management techniques.About the instructors:Tamara Zontini is a 300hr YTT Vinyasa & Hatha yoga teacher from Anuttara Yoga School.
